安全验证设置在哪,全面解析与最佳实践安全验证设置在哪

安全验证设置通常位于系统的安全控制面板或相关的安全设置菜单中,在Windows中,您可以在“此电脑”或“我的文档”等对话框中找到安全验证选项,对于Web应用,安全验证设置通常在浏览器的安全中心或应用的管理页面中,在移动设备上,安全验证设置可能在设备管理器或应用商店的安全选项中。,全面解析安全验证设置时,需要考虑验证类型(如密码、图形验证或生物识别)、验证频率、权限范围以及验证失败后的重试策略,最佳实践包括最小权限原则、定期更新验证规则、确保验证设置与业务逻辑一致,并通过测试验证设置的有效性,通过合理配置和持续优化,可以确保安全验证机制最大化保护系统和数据的安全性。

安全验证的基本概念与重要性

安全验证的定义

安全验证是指通过一系列的检查和验证过程,确保用户、设备或访问请求符合特定的安全标准和政策,这些验证通常包括身份验证、权限检查、数据完整性验证等,旨在防止未经授权的访问、数据泄露和系统破坏。

安全验证的重要性

在当今数字化时代,数据安全和隐私保护已成为企业运营的核心挑战之一,安全验证通过确保只有经过验证的用户才能访问敏感资源,从而有效降低了潜在的安全风险,安全验证还可以提高系统的可用性,减少因非法访问导致的系统故障。


安全验证设置的主要位置

系统设置

安全验证通常首先设置在系统的底层,这是所有应用程序和功能的基础,在操作系统或系统管理界面中,您可以通过控制面板、系统属性或管理界面来配置安全验证设置。

  • Windows系统:在“控制面板”中找到“系统和安全”部分,可以设置账户的安全性、用户权限等。
  • Linux系统:通过usermod命令或chpass命令可以修改用户密码,同时系统本身也会根据用户权限进行安全验证。
  • Mac系统:通过“系统偏好设置”中的“安全”选项卡,可以配置账户的安全性、用户权限等。

网络配置

网络层的安全验证是确保数据在传输过程中不被篡改或截获的重要手段,防火墙、路由器和网络设备会配置安全验证功能,如IPsec、NAT、ACL等。

  • 防火墙:通过配置访问控制列表(ACL)和数据包过滤规则,可以实现网络层的安全验证。
  • 路由器:路由器通常内置安全功能,如支持IPsec、SSL/TLS等,可以实现数据传输的安全验证。

应用程序管理

许多应用程序在注册或安装时会内置安全验证功能,例如Windows的“系统还原”功能、Web应用的认证登录功能等,一些高级的安全解决方案还允许您在应用程序管理中自定义安全验证规则。

  • Web应用:通过配置HTTP Basic、Digest、OAuth等认证方式,可以实现Web应用的安全验证。
  • 移动应用:通过设置应用商店验证、用户认证功能等,可以确保应用来自官方渠道,减少恶意应用的风险。

数据库管理

在数据库系统中,安全验证通常用于控制数据访问权限,通过设置主键约束、索引、访问控制列表(ACL)等,可以确保只有授权的用户才能访问特定的数据。

  • SQL数据库:通过设置主键、索引、DDL语句中的约束,可以实现数据的安全验证。
  • NoSQL数据库:通过设置文档的访问权限、角色权限等,可以实现数据的安全验证。

网络防火墙

网络防火墙是企业网络中重要的安全设备,通常配置有安全验证功能,如基于IP地址的安全认证、基于端口的安全过滤等。

  • IPsec:通过配置安全关联(SA),可以实现端到端的安全通信。
  • NAT(网络地址转换):通过配置NAT安全模式,可以实现安全验证。

虚拟化和容器化环境

在虚拟化和容器化环境中,安全验证通常通过虚拟防火墙(VMware NSX、Kubernetes等)来实现,确保虚拟机和容器之间的安全隔离。

  • Kubernetes:通过配置CRD(配置资源定义)中的安全验证规则,可以实现虚拟化环境的安全验证。
  • VMware NSX:通过配置安全关联(SA)和安全上下文(SC),可以实现虚拟化环境的安全验证。

安全验证设置的注意事项

权限管理

在设置安全验证时,权限管理是至关重要的,确保每个用户或组都有适当的权限,避免权限过多导致的安全风险,同时确保必要的权限存在以保证系统的可用性。

测试与验证

在设置安全验证后,必须进行充分的测试和验证,确保安全验证功能正常工作,可以通过模拟攻击、漏洞扫描等方式,验证安全验证的 robustness 和有效性。

监控与日志

启用安全验证的监控功能,记录每次的安全验证事件,包括成功登录、失败登录、未经授权的访问等,通过日志分析,可以及时发现潜在的安全问题。

定期更新与维护

安全验证设置需要定期更新和维护,以适应新的安全威胁和挑战,通过定期检查安全验证规则和权限,可以确保安全验证功能始终处于最佳状态。


常见问题与解决方案

安全验证设置不起作用

  • 原因:权限配置错误,用户或组的权限设置不当。
  • 解决方案:检查用户或组的权限设置,确保其权限与安全验证要求一致,可以使用命令行工具(如lschmodgroupmod)进行权限调整。

数据完整性验证失败

  • 原因:传输过程中数据被篡改,防火墙或路由器的IPsec配置错误。
  • 解决方案:检查IPsec配置,确保安全关联(SA)配置正确,可以使用ipsec-tools工具进行测试。

无法登录系统

  • 原因:用户密码格式不符合要求,或系统安全验证规则过于严格。
  • 解决方案:检查用户密码格式,确保符合系统的安全验证规则,可以尝试使用命令行工具(如passwd)修改密码。

网络防火墙配置错误

  • 原因:防火墙的规则配置错误,导致安全验证功能无法正常工作。
  • 解决方案:检查防火墙的规则配置,确保安全验证功能已正确启用,可以使用防火墙的管理界面或命令行工具进行测试。

最佳实践

合理规划安全验证规则

在设置安全验证时,应根据业务需求合理规划安全验证规则,避免设置过于复杂的规则,同时确保规则能够有效覆盖所有潜在的安全风险。

定期审查与更新

定期审查安全验证规则和权限设置,确保其符合当前的安全威胁和业务需求,及时更新和调整安全验证规则,以应对新的安全威胁。

使用多因素认证

除了传统的密码认证外,可以考虑使用多因素认证(MFA)来增强安全验证,MFA要求用户同时输入密码和验证方式(如短信验证码、生物识别等)才能进行访问。

加强监控与日志管理

启用安全验证的监控功能,实时监控安全验证的执行情况,通过日志管理,可以快速定位和解决安全验证中的问题。

安全验证是保障系统安全、保护用户数据和隐私的重要手段,通过合理设置和管理安全验证,可以有效降低安全风险,提升系统的可用性,希望本文的详细解析能够帮助您更好地理解和掌握安全验证的设置方法,从而在实际应用中提升系统的安全性。

发表评论